xBveEzImsqScTHGj

xBveEzImsqScTHGj

  • No Rating Found
  • GRTqLokam, eGpEjVnBPyiH imOMcVyGArIEhF, BtLVoEmwzW, Zimbabwe
  • 7240450310

Vendor Review

    No Reviews Found